Camille Preaker, a reporter, could have done her assignment easily enough if it weren’t for her troubling past, a past that would haunt her again and again. Daringly facing the obstacles that she will inevitably discover, Camille Preaker unravels the mysterious pre-teen deaths and disappearances in her hometown of Wind Gap. This is a thrilling chase of twists and turns that will lead Camille to the true nightmare of her upbringing.
Now a hit TV series and on the New York Times bestseller list for 70 weeks, Gillian Flynn’s Sharp Objects uncovers the quest for this young woman to cope with her own fears.
